Peeps for Rod Stewart say that the Faces reunion stories this week are all bullshit but Undercover thinks their version of bullshit is bullshit.
Billboard reports that both Stewart and Flea’s reps are denying the stories, saying that there is no album and that there will not be a tour this year. "There are no plans for a Faces reunion tour this year," the Billboard story quotes “a spokesperson” as saying but the original reunion stories were about a few shows, not a tour.The new album story surfaced via London’s Daily Mirror, but again, the original statements from Faces members did not mention an album.
Keyboard player Ian McLagan confirmed the reactivation on his website just recently. “The rehearsals were a lot of fun, everybody was in fine form and things are looking good for a gig or two next year, but these things take time to work out and I'm just going to wait until there's something solid to report, so I'm not getting excited just yet.?............I'm holding my breath”, he said.
Lets run the interesting part by you again. “A gig or two,” McLagan said.
“A gig or two” is certainly not a tour, so Rod’s smarty-pants spokesperson is technically not lying. The chances of a few shows this year are pretty good, despite Rod’s peep.
